Considering current job market the Placements and job opportunities are satisfactory with mass hiring companies such as Accenture, Infosys and Capgemini being the highest bulk recruiting service based companies where 20-30 students get placed out of a class of strength 70, students are asked to register in their Third year for placements , The eligibility criteria is to not have any active backlogs and ready with structured resume though students are filtered with their CGPA , they will be rounds of aptitude and problem solving and having good DSA background will help a lot . The Highest packages is from Infosys which give 16+ LPA to students with advanced DSA knowledge but majority are placed between 4.5 - 6 LPA .
